xfs: improve the code that checks recovered bmap intent items

The code that validates recovered bmap intent items is kind of a mess --
it doesn't use the standard xfs type validators, and it doesn't check
for things that it should.  Fix the validator function to use the
standard validation helpers and look for more types of obvious errors.
